Understanding Antioxidants
What are they? Antioxidants are molecules that fight free radicals in your body. Free radicals are unstable atoms that can damage cells, causing illness and aging. Sources include pollution, stress, and even normal metabolic processes.
Benefits: Antioxidant-rich diets (or supplements) are linked to reduced risk of heart disease, cancer, and neurodegenerative diseases. Common antioxidants include Vitamin C, Vitamin E, Selenium, and Beta-carotene.
The Importance of Omega-3 Fatty Acids
Essential Fats: Omega-3s are essential fats – meaning your body can’t produce them, so you must obtain them through diet or supplementation. The three main types are ALA, EPA, and DHA.

- Heart Health: Lowering triglycerides, reducing blood pressure.
- Brain Function: Supporting cognitive health and mood.
- Inflammation: Reducing chronic inflammation throughout the body.
- Eye Health: DHA is a major structural component of the retina.
